Transaction 076c65b9f947de60b9fe209bc9fc73765eb25c7fe25f2ec14497d4b822979951
1 Input
1 Output
-
076c65b9f947de60b9fe209bc9fc73765eb25c7fe25f2ec14497d4b822979951:0
- value
- 163146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 591e52ccaa4ff5ec9bfec597e27116df8df0aec5 OP_EQUAL
- address
- 39pEPXTMahWE5ULQSFZ3vZH9rpJZVbcK6X